Description

Help kids and youth with Juvenile Arthritis (JA) and rheumatic diseases see that #HopeFlares when we unite for stronger families, resilient youth and a cure!

In Canada, 3 in 1,000 kids face JA and related conditions like SJIA/Stills, lupus, fever syndromes, JDM and autoinflammatory disorders. These diseases can lead to chronic pain, disability, vision loss, mental health struggles, and even life-threatening complications—yet they remain drastically underfunded and overlooked, with only 20% awareness nationwide.

Team Cassie + Friends is Canada’s only movement 100% dedicated to the JA community. What began with one dad running in 2007 has grown into 750+ runners and thousands of donors rallying together annually for a pain-free future for kids!
